The Siemens 1FL2104-2BG11-1HC0 is a SIMOTICS S-1FL2 low-inertia permanent magnet synchronous servo motor designed for high-precision motion control applications in industrial automation. It delivers a rated output of 0.75 kW, a rated speed of 3000 rpm, and a rated torque of 2.4 Nm, making it ideal for CNC machines, packaging equipment, conveyors, robotics, and material handling systems. The motor operates with a 200 V three-phase supply when paired with the SINAMICS S200 servo drive and features natural cooling, a 40 mm shaft height, a shaft with a parallel key (tolerance N), and a metal hybrid connector for reliable electrical and mechanical connection. It is equipped with a 17-bit absolute single-turn encoder for precise position and speed feedback and includes a 24 V DC holding brake with a 3.3 Nm holding torque for secure load holding when power is removed. With an IP65 protection rating and an oil seal, the motor provides reliable performance in demanding industrial environments while ensuring high positioning accuracy, fast dynamic response, and long service life.
Low Inertia Design for PrecisionThe SIMOTICS S-1FL2 features a unique low-inertia rotor, maximizing acceleration and responsiveness-ideal for applications requiring fast, precise position changes. This helps enhance productivity in systems such as robotics and automated factory lines, where rapid and accurate motion control is critical.
Compact, Durable, and Efficient MotorEncased in a high-grade aluminium body and finished in Industrial Anthracite Grey, this servo motor stands out for its compact size (8.1 x 8.1 x 14.6 cm) and light 2.8 kg weight. Its natural surface cooling eliminates the need for integrated fans, while its mechanical seal and pre-lubricated ball bearings ensure long-lasting, reliable operation.
Seamless Integration and ComplianceWith a flange mount (60 mm profile), standard single-cable hybrid connectivity, and compliance with CE, UL, cULus, EAC, and RoHS standards, installing the SIMOTICS S-1FL2 into your system is straightforward. Its encoder and cable design support quick startup and efficient performance monitoring for many industrial environments.

Q: How is the SIMOTICS S-1FL2 Servo Motor typically installed?
A: The SIMOTICS S-1FL2 uses a flange mount system with a 40 mm shaft height and a 60 mm profile, allowing secure and stable installation on various machinery. Its compact dimensions enable integration into tight spaces commonly found in automation, robotics, and CNC equipment.

Q: What process is involved in starting and controlling this servo motor?
A: The motor is driven by a synchronous servo drive inverter and supports electric starting. Control and feedback are managed via a single-cable hybrid system with an AS17-bit absolute encoder-enabling fast, accurate motor position management.

Q: How does the cooling system benefit operational efficiency?
A: The SIMOTICS S-1FL2 relies on natural surface cooling (without a built-in fan). This reduces mechanical complexity, decreases potential failure points, and ensures silent, energy-efficient heat dissipation appropriate for low-to-moderate ambient temperatures (0C to +40C).
